The story of Clevite bearings begins in 1917 with the founding of the Cleveland Graphite Bronze Company in Cleveland, Ohio. Driven by a relentless pursuit of excellence, the company pioneered the development of precision bearings that met the increasingly stringent demands of the automotive industry. Today, Clevite bearings are renowned globally for their unwavering commitment to quality and innovation.

Table 1: Clevite Bearing Types and Applications
Bearing Type | Applications |
---|---|
Engine Bearings | Automotive and industrial engines |
Journal Bearings | Rotating shafts and pumps |
Thrust Bearings | Axial load control |
Spherical Plain Bearings | Harsh environments and self-aligning applications |
Cam Follower Bearings | Camshafts and high-load, low-speed applications |
